您所在的位置:首页 - 热点 - 正文热点

对称加密算法,数据安全的基石

欣珊
欣珊 09-18 【热点】 28人已围观

摘要在当今数字化时代,信息安全已成为个人、企业和国家层面都必须面对的重要议题,随着互联网技术的飞速发展,数据量呈指数级增长,数据的安全性问题也日益凸显,从个人信息泄露到商业机密被盗,再到国家重要基础设施遭受网络攻击,数据安全问题无处不在,在这种背景下,加密技术作为保护数据安全的关键手段之一,其重要性不言而喻,而对称……

在当今数字化时代,信息安全已成为个人、企业和国家层面都必须面对的重要议题,随着互联网技术的飞速发展,数据量呈指数级增长,数据的安全性问题也日益凸显,从个人信息泄露到商业机密被盗,再到国家重要基础设施遭受网络攻击,数据安全问题无处不在,在这种背景下,加密技术作为保护数据安全的关键手段之一,其重要性不言而喻,而对称加密算法作为加密技术中的一种,以其高效、快速的特点,在数据保护领域占据着不可替代的地位。

一、对称加密算法概述

对称加密算法是一种使用相同密钥进行加密和解密操作的加密方法,其原理简单直接,即发送方用一个密钥将明文加密成密文发送给接收方;接收方则用同样的密钥将收到的密文还原为明文,这一过程就像一把锁,只有对应的钥匙才能打开,由于加密和解密使用的是同一把“钥匙”,因此得名“对称”。

二、对称加密算法的历史沿革

对称加密算法的发展历史可以追溯到古代,早在公元前,人们就已经开始尝试使用各种方式来保护信息不被窃取,但真正意义上的对称加密算法是在20世纪70年代才出现,1976年,Diffie与Hellman提出了公钥密码学的概念,这标志着现代密码学时代的到来,在此之前,对称加密算法已经得到了广泛应用,其中最著名的当属DES(Data Encryption Standard)算法,它是由IBM公司开发,并于1977年被美国政府采纳为国家标准,此后,随着计算机性能的不断提升以及对安全性要求的提高,出现了更多先进的对称加密算法,如AES(Advanced Encryption Standard)、RC4等。

三、对称加密算法的特点及应用场景

对称加密算法,数据安全的基石

1、高效性:对称加密算法通常比非对称加密算法更快,更适合大量数据的加密处理,在网络传输过程中,为了保证数据的安全性,通常会采用对称加密方式进行实时加密,确保数据在传输过程中不被截获或篡改。

2、简单易实现:由于对称加密算法的原理相对简单,因此其实现难度较低,易于编程实现,对于一些资源有限的嵌入式系统来说,选择对称加密算法往往更加合适。

3、安全性依赖于密钥管理:虽然对称加密算法本身具有较高的安全性,但如果密钥管理不当,依然可能导致信息泄露,在实际应用中,如何安全地分发和存储密钥成为了一个关键问题。

四、常见的对称加密算法

DES(Data Encryption Standard):最早广泛使用的对称加密标准之一,但由于其密钥长度较短(56位),目前已被认为不够安全。

3DES(Triple DES):为了弥补DES算法的不足,通过三次加密提高了安全性,但仍存在一定的局限性。

AES(Advanced Encryption Standard):当前最常用的标准之一,支持128位、192位、256位三种不同的密钥长度,被认为是非常安全的加密方案。

对称加密算法,数据安全的基石

RC4:一种流密码算法,曾广泛应用于SSL/TLS协议中,但由于发现了一些弱点,现已逐渐被更安全的算法所取代。

Blowfish:由Bruce Schneier设计的一种块加密算法,特点是速度较快且容易实现。

五、未来展望

随着量子计算技术的发展,传统基于数学难题(如大整数分解)的加密算法面临挑战,探索适用于后量子时代的新型对称加密算法成为研究热点之一,如何进一步优化现有算法,提升其效率与安全性,也将是未来发展的方向。

对称加密算法作为信息安全领域不可或缺的一部分,将继续发挥重要作用,随着技术的进步,我们有理由相信,未来的对称加密算法将更加高效、安全,更好地服务于人类社会的信息交流与保护工作。

最近发表

icp沪ICP备2023033053号-25
取消
微信二维码
支付宝二维码

目录[+]